Job Summary
Social Worker supporting the NC SBI’s Behavioral Threat Assessment Unit: provides assessment, consultation, and case coordination to identify community-based resources, evaluate behavioral concerns, coordinate interventions, and connect individuals with appropriate mental health and social services. Collaborates with law enforcement partners, schools, and community groups to identify and secure local resources; develops multilingual information resources (brochures/handouts); ensures culturally appropriate management and mitigation of needs; coordinates follow-up with local law enforcement; serves as a consultant on other SBI/ISAAC cases; works within a multidisciplinary team of professionals and stakeholders. This is a full-time role with a Monday–Friday schedule and on-call duties, with a comprehensive background investigation process and adherence to state employment policies.
Required Qualifications
- Master's degree in social work
- Bachelor's degree in social work from an appropriately accredited institution and one year of directly related experience
- Master's degree in a human services field from an appropriately accredited institution and one year of directly related experience
- Bachelor's degree in a human services field from an appropriately accredited institution and two years of directly related experience
- Eligibility for comprehensive background investigation including pre-employment checks and related verifications
- Ability to work on multidisciplinary teams with local, state, and federal partners
